How they compare
Hong Kong currently reports 150 against 149 in Fiji, a difference of 1.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 40 shared years of data; in 1987 it was Hong Kong ahead.
Fiji ranks 91st and Hong Kong ranks 89th of 157 countries.
Hong Kong has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.

About this data
The consumer price index reflects the change in prices for the average consumer of a constant basket of consumer goods. Data is not seasonally adjusted.
